Plug Me In is on a mission to power the UK’s transition to a low-carbon future. As part of the Calisen Group, we’re growing fast and looking for a talented Bid Manager to lead our commercial and public sector bid activity. If you’re a strategic thinker with a flair for writing compelling proposals and managing end-to-end tender processes, we’d love to hear from you!

About the Role

As a Bid Manager, you’ll take ownership of the bid process across both commercial and public sector opportunities. You’ll be responsible for identifying and managing tender submissions, developing high-quality bid responses, and ensuring alignment with our strategic goals. This is a key role in helping us secure new projects and funding, while building strong internal and external relationships.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the full bid lifecycle from opportunity tracking to submission and handover
  • Write and coordinate high-quality, tailored bid responses
  • Maintain and develop a library of standard responses to streamline future submissions
  • Collaborate with internal teams including sales, technical, legal, and finance
  • Monitor trends in bid requirements, including social value and accreditations
  • Analyse bid outcomes to drive continuous improvement
  • Represent Plug Me In at industry events and networking opportunities

What We’re Looking For

  • Proven experience in bid management or bid writing for public and commercial sectors
  • Strong understanding of tender portals (e.g. Tenders Direct, Find a Tender, In-Tend, Atamis)
  • Knowledge of social value and how to demonstrate it in bids
  • Degree-level qualification or equivalent experience
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
  • Knowledge of renewable energy products such as solar PV and battery storage (desirable)
  • Familiarity with public sector funding mechanisms (e.g. PSDF)
